Syllabus

UNIT
1
STEADY STRESSES IN MACHINE MEMBER

Introduction to the design process - factors influencing machine design, selection of materials based on mechanical properties, preferred numbers, fits and tolerances - direct, bending and torsional stress equations – impact and shock loading – calculation of principle stresses for various load combinations, eccentric loading, curved beams – crane hook and „C‟ frame -design based on strength and stiffness –factor of safety - theories of failure.

UNIT
2
VARIABLE STRESSES IN MACHINE MEMBER AND JOINTS

Stress concentration - theoretical stress concentration factor - Size factor - Surface limits factor - fatigue stress concentration factor - notch sensitivity - Variable and cyclic loads – Fatigue strength – S-N curve – Continued cyclic stress – Soderberg and Goodman equations. Design of cotter joints-spigot and socket, sleeve and cotter, jib and cotter joints- knuckle joints. with Case study.

UNIT
3
Design of Shafts and Couplings

Design of solid and hollow shafts for strength and rigidity – design of shafts for combined bending and axial loads – shaft sizes. Design of couplings – Rigid – Muff, Split muff and Flange couplings - Flexible – Rigid Flange couplings.

UNIT
4
Design of Mechanical Springs and Bearings

Stresses and deflections of helical springs – extension -compression springs – springs for fatigue loading, energy storage capacity – helical torsion springs – Flat Spiral Springs - leaf springs. Design of Rolling Contact and Sliding Contact Bearing

UNIT
5
Design of Engine Components

Design of Piston – Connecting rod – Crankshaft – Flywheel.
